International
Ukraine: Ukraine has intensified its drone and missile attacks on Russian energy and military infrastructure, aiming to disrupt Russia's war efforts and create pressure for peace negotiations. These strikes have caused significant damage and fuel shortages in Russia and Russia — Crimea.
Institute for the Study of War: The Institute for the Study of War has provided analysis on the synergy between Ukraine's long-range and mid-range strike campaigns, highlighting their impact on Russia's production and transportation capabilities.

International
Ukraine: Ukraine suffered a major missile and drone attack on its capital, Ukraine — Kyiv, resulting in numerous civilian casualties and extensive damage to residential buildings and infrastructure. Ukraine is appealing for more air defense systems from its allies.
Institute for the Study of War: The Institute for the Study of War, a Washington-based think tank, assessed that Russia's spring-summer 2026 offensive has failed to achieve operationally significant gains and that Russia's battlefield performance continues to decline.
